Big data Cumulus-Linux installation guide

B I G D AT A AN D C U MU L U S L I NU X : V AL I DA T E D DE SI G N GU I D E 12 1. Set Up Physical Network Rack, stack, and cable your network switches. Install the Cumulus Linux OS and license on each switch. Refer to the Quick Start Guide and Getting Started sections of the Cumulus Linux Documentation for more information. 2. Set Up Basic Configuration of All Switches The default configuration for eth0, the management interface, is DHCP. To reconfigure eth0 to use a static IP address, edit the /etc/network/interfaces file by adding an IP address/mask and an optional gateway. The default for the hostname of a switch running Cumulus Linux is cumulus. Change this to the appropriate name based on your network architecture diagram, like leaf01 or spine01, by modifying /etc/hostname and /etc/hosts. Modify your DNS settings if needed. You can add your domain, search domain, and nameserver entries to the /etc/resolv.conf file. 3. Configure Leaf Switches Define the interfaces you will use on each switch and their roles. This is all done in the /etc/network/interfaces file on each switch. Open your /etc/network/interfaces file and add the following sections: # Active ports <% spine-ports = [49,50] client-ports = [1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,24,25,26,27,28,29,3 0,31,32,33,34,35,36,37,38,39,40,41,42,43,44,45,46,47,48] %> Next, set up a policy to set up the client ports: # Create strings for the bridge <% portstr = ' '.join(client-ports) %> Next, set the MTU on the client-facing ports, set the ports to edge ports within STP, and block on seeing BPDU frames: % for i in client-ports: auto swp${i} iface swp${i} bridge-access 1 mtu 9000 mstpctl-portadminedge yes mstpctl-bpduguard yes % endfor Loopback Configuration Create the global loopback for the switch: auto lo iface lo inet loopback

